Meaning of belam | Babel Free

Verb CEFR B1

Definitions

To beat or bang.

UK, dated, dialectal, transitive

Examples

“he unjoynted the spondyles or knuckles of the neck , disfigured their chaps , gashed their faces , made their cheeks hang flapping on their chin , and so swinged and belammed them , that they fell down before him”
